New Year’s Eve in Celebration

ID-100209525Come and join us downtown Celebration where all the seasons activities have been extended to keep you in the spirit of the holidays. Stroll the streets of downtown Celebration and take in the many sites and sounds of the happenings on Market Street. Parking and admission are free.

It’s still snowing nightly at 6, 7, 8, and 9 PM, even on New Year’s Eve. You can also enjoy the ice rink, also on New Year’s Eve. Enjoy skating for a half hour for just $10. Don’t worry about ice skates. These are provided for you. You may enjoy the ice rink from 4-10 PM.

Take the time to pop in to the shops located close by. Grab a cup of coffee at Starbucks. Dine in one of the many fine establishments, or take a romantic horse drawn carriage ride. For just $25 for 2 people, you can be mesmerized by all of the holiday lights of the town of Celebration.

Hearts of Reality

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

The 2013 Summer Sidewalk Sale will be extra special.  Alongside the treasure hunt and special sales, this year’s special feature is the stars of the small screen. Participants from some of televisions reality programs such as Big Brother, Survivor, The Amazing Race and more, will be in  attendance and signing autographs.

The Sidewalk sale runs from Friday, August 2 to Sunday August 4. To participate in the treasure hunt pick up a copy of the map from Town Center restaurants to navigate around town and solve puzzles. The winner of the treasure hunt will receive $500 worth of cash and prizes. Autograph proceeds benefit the Give Kid’s the World Village.

 

August 3, from 3-6pm features the open autograph signing session, a $20 donation is appreciated, all donators will be given a commemorative booklet. Followed by a Luau party at 10pm in Town Tavern.

August 4 is the last day to hand in the treasure hunt maps and solved puzzles.
